Drainage System of India

  • The drainage system is an integrated system of tributaries and a mainstream that collects and funnel surface water to the sea, lake or some other water bodies. The total area that contributes water to a single drainage system is known as a drainage basin

Introduction to Drainage

  • The movement of water along well-defined channels is referred to as drainage, with these channels carving out distinct paths in various directions. Drainage is influenced by factors such as the nature and structure of rocks, geology, slope, topography, velocity, etc.
  • A watershed denotes a smaller land area that directs water flow towards a particular stream, lake, or wetland.
  • A river basin encompasses multiple watersheds, and these watersheds serve as boundaries that separate one drainage basin from another.
  • The catchment area is where water accumulates before being directed by the river.

Drainage system 

  • A drainage system refers to a network of defined channels, categorized into two parts based on slope and geological structure:

Sequent Drainage System

  • Consequent Stream: Develops in accordance with the initial slope, present in the area. Examples include Godavari, Krishna, Kaveri, etc.
  • Subsequent Stream: Develops after the consequent stream and joins it at a right angle. Examples include Chambal, Sindh, Betwa, etc.
  • Obsequent Stream: Moves in the opposite direction to the consequent stream but joins it at a right angle.
  • Resequent Stream: Moves in the direction of the master stream but joins it at a right angle.

Insequent Drainage System

  • Antecedent Stream: Maintains its original course and pattern despite changes in underlying rock topography. Examples include Indus, Brahmaputra, Sutlej, etc.
  • Superimposed Stream: Does not follow the slope of the landmass. Examples include Son, Chambal, Banas, etc.

Drainage System of Indian Rivers:

  • The drainage system of Indian rivers can be divided into the Himalayan drainage system and the Peninsular drainage system.

The Himalayan Drainage System

  • The Himalayan drainage system comprises all the international rivers of India, i.e., the Indus, the Ganga and the Brahmaputra,
  • Most of these rivers and their major tributaries are perennial in character, obtaining their water from the glaciers, springs and rains.
  • These rivers are in their youthful stage carving out a number of erosional landforms like Waterfalls, cataracts, rapids, gorges, steep-sided valleys, alluvial fans and river terraces.
  • The regimes of these rivers exhibit wide seasonal fluctuations, causing devastating floods, especially during the season of general rains.
  • Most of the rivers, which rise in the Himalayas are antecedent in nature
  • These antecedent rivers existed and flowed before the Himalayas were formed.

Ganga River System

  • The Ganga originates as the Bhagirathi from the Gangotri glacier. Before it reaches, Devprayag in the Garhwal Division, the Mandakini, Pindar, Dhauli Ganga and the Bishen Ganga rivers merge into the Alaknanda and the Bheling drain into the Bhagirathi.
  • The Pindar river rises from East Trishul and Nanda Devi unites with the Alaknanda at Karnaprayag. The Mandakini meets at Rudraprayag
  •  The water from both Bhagirathi and the Alaknanda flows in the name of the Ganga at Devprayag

Panch Prayag

  • Vishnuprayag Where the river Alaknanda meets river Dhauli Ganga.
  • Nandprayag Where river Alaknanda meets river Nandakini.
  • Karnaprayag Where river Alaknanda meets river Pindar.
  • Rudraprayag Where river Alaknanda meets riverMandakini.
  • Devprayag Where river Alaknanda meets river Bhagirathi Ganga.

Government Initiatives for Ganga Conservation

Several government initiatives aimed at the rejuvenation of the Ganga river include

  • Namami Ganga Programme: Launched in 2014, this flagship program under the Ministry of Jal Shakti focuses on the effective abatement of pollution and the conservation and rejuvenation of the National River Ganga.
  • Smart Ganga City: Introduced in 2016 by the Ministry of Water Resources, River Development, and Ganga Rejuvenation, in collaboration with the Ministry of Urban Development, the Smart Ganga City scheme targets ten major cities along the banks of the Ganga, including Haridwar, Rishikesh, Mathura-Vrindavan, Varanasi, Kanpur, Allahabad, Lucknow, Patna, Sahibgunj, and Barrackpore.
  • Chitale Committee: Constituted in July 2016 by the Ministry of Water Resources, River Development, and Ganga Rejuvenation, the Chitale Committee was tasked with preparing guidelines for the desolation of the Ganga river from Bhimgauda (Uttarakhand) to Farakka (West Bengal).

The Indus River System

  • The Indus, also known as Sindhu, boasts one of the world's largest river basins, covering an area of 1,165,000 sq km. With a total length of 2,880 km (1,114 km in India), it originates from a glacier near Bokhar Chu in the Tibetan region, within the Kailash mountain range.
  • Cutting across the Ladakh range, the Indus forms a gorge near Gilgit in Jammu and Kashmir, with major tributaries including Shyok, Gilgit, Zanskar, Nubra, Shigar, and Dras in the upstream region. It then flows southward, receiving the Panjnad above Mithankot, which comprises the five rivers of Punjab: Sutlej, Beas, Ravi, Chenab, and Jhelum.
  • Finally, the Indus discharges into the Arabian Sea east of Karachi, with its presence in India limited to the Leh district in Jammu and Kashmir.
  • Notable tributaries like Beas, Jhelum, Chenab, Ravi, and Sutlej contribute to the overall flow of the Indus, each originating from different regions and adding to the river's vast and intricate system.

The Peninsular Drainage System

  • The Peninsular drainage system comprises the Mahanadi, the Godavari, the Krishna, the Kaveri and other numerous West flowing rivers.
  • The drainage of Peninsular India is much older than that of the Himalayan drainage system. They are mostly seasonal. Their erosional and carrying capacity is low. Their channels are more defined and are close to the base level.
  • There are many small rivers in the coastal areas and called coastal rivers. These flow towards the Arabian Sea in the West and towards the Bay of Bengal in the East.
  • The major West flowing rivers are Shetrunji, Kalindi, Sharavati, Bhadra, Mandavi, Zuari, Bharathapuzha, Pamba, Periyar, etc. The major east-flowing rivers are Vamsadhara, Brahmani, Baitarani, Subarnarekha, Penneru, Palar, Tamrapani and Vaigai, etc.

Inland Drainage

  • Some rivers in India don't reach the sea or ocean; instead, they discharge water into lakes or inland seas, constituting inland drainage. 
  • These rivers are mostly found in the drier regions like Western Rajasthan, Ladakh, and Aksai Chin. The Chaggar River serves as a significant example of inland drainage, acting as a seasonal stream flowing on the ancient dried bed of River Saraswati. It forms a boundary between Punjab and Haryana, eventually getting absorbed in the Rajasthan desert.
  • Another instance of inland drainage is the River Luni, which rises from the lower slopes of the Himalayas, draining the steep North-West of Aravalli hills, and joining the Rann of Kutch in the left side. Its entire catchment area falls within Rajasthan.

River Regimes

  • River regime refers to the annual variation in a river's discharge—the amount of water flowing through it and how this changes throughout the year. Factors influencing river regimes include changes in the water cycle, temperature, and the characteristics of the drainage basin. Examples of river regimes can be observed in the two Himalayan rivers (Ganga and Jhelum) and two Peninsular rivers (Narmada and Godavari).

Inter-State River Water Disputes

  • Despite India's abundant water resources, the distribution is uneven. Himalayan rivers are large, perennial, and glacier-fed, while Peninsular rivers are seasonal. 
  • The overwhelming demands of riparian states during dry seasons lead to disputes due to excessive demand, inadequate water supply, and varied utilizations like irrigation and hydropower projects. The Inter-State River Water Disputes (ISRWD) Act of 1956 was enacted by Parliament for adjudication of such disputes.

National Water Grid

  • The National Water Grid, proposed by Dr. KL Rao in 1972, aims to interlink rivers for irrigation and hydro projects. If implemented, it would connect major Himalayan and Peninsular rivers through a network of canals.
  • The project involves linking 37 rivers with 30 different canals to redistribute surplus water from Himalayan rivers to water-deficient Peninsular regions. However, environmental concerns and political difficulties pose challenges to the project.

National River Linking Project Plan

The National River Linking Project plans to redistribute river water from surplus to deficit basins. It comprises two components:

  • Himalayan Component: Includes 14 projects to link various Himalayan rivers like the Ghaghara-Yamuna link (feasibility study complete).(Feasibility study complete), Yamuna-Rajasthan link, Rajasthan-Sabarmati link, Kosi-Ghaghara link, Kosi-Mechi link, Manas-Sankosh-Tista-Ganga link, Jogighopa-Tista-Farakka link, Ganga-Damodar-Subarnarekha link, Subarnarekha-Mahanadi link, Farakka-Sunderbans link, Gandak-Ganga link, Chunar-Son Barrage link, Son dam-Southern tributaries of Ganga link.
  • Peninsular Component Under this segment, 16 projects are enlisted to link various peninsular rivers, including inter-linking Mahanadi-Godavari-Krishna-Palar-Pennar-Kaveri, inter-linking West flowing rivers (North of Mumbai and South of Tapi), inter-linking Ken with Chambal, and diversion of water from West flowing rivers.

Lakes

  • A lake is defined as an area of variable size, filled with water, localized in a basin, surrounded by land, without any other rivers or outlets surrounding it.

Lakes can be classified as

  • Tectonic Lakes: Formed due to fractures and faults in the Earth's crust, e.g., Nainital, Bhimtal, Wular, Dal Lake, etc.
  • Crater Lakes: Formed when craters and calderas are filled with water, e.g., Lonar Lake in Buldhana.
  • Glacial Lakes (Tarns): Resulting from glacial erosion, e.g., Gangabal Lake in Kashmir.
  • Fluvial Lakes: Formed by rivers through erosional and depositional work, such as Ox-bow lakes, e.g., in the upper, middle, and lower courses of the Ganga and Brahmaputra rivers, and Kolleru Lake in Andhra Pradesh.
  • Aeolian Lakes: Small depressions on wind-blown sand surfaces, e.g., Sambhar and Panchbhadra lakes.
  • Lagoons: Formed by depositions of sand bars along the sea coast, e.g., Vembanad, Asthamudi, Kayals of Kerala, and Lake Chilika of Odisha.

Waterfalls

  • A waterfall is an area where water flows over a vertical drop or a series of steep drops in the course of a stream or river.
  • In India, waterfalls are mostly formed in the upper course of a river where lakes flow into valleys in steep mountains.
